
Head Coach
Head Coach Gary Johnson is beginning his
fourth season as head coach of Union's
tennis team. This is his sixth year at the University. Coach Gary Johnson
also began his second year as the head coach of
the Women's Cross Country team this past fall.
Originally, Johnson is from Tulsa, Oklahoma. He graduated from Union with a
Bachelor of Science in Physical Education in 1992. Johnson earned a Master
of Science in Exercise Science from the University of Memphis.
The past three seasons, Johnson has taken his team to the NAIA National
Championships, with his bulldogs finishing the season ranked #12
in the NAIA. His career coaching record is 46-10. Last
season, Coach Johnson earned his second consecutive TranSouth Coach of the Year honor.
Johnson adds enthusiasm and a positive outlook to the tennis program. One of
his challenging goals is to get individual athletes to think and function
like a team. Personally, he as benefited by gaining a new perspective on
international diversity and an appreciation for America's culture.
